Tips related to wheat, lentil and sugarcane crop

WHEAT: Harvesting of wheat should be done when their spikes turn golden and grain become hard. After harvesting, keep it in the sun for 3-4 days and afterward threshing should be done with thresher. If harvesting should be done with combine then moisture in the grains should not be exceeded by 20%. In late sown crop of wheat, light irrigation should be given. If wind speed is high then do not irrigate the crop.

LENTIL: Harvesting of pulse crops like lentil and gram should be done in the morning, immediate after maturity. Grains should be dried well before storage.

SUGARCANE: Necessary irrigation should be applied in the sugarcane crop, sown in the month of February and top dressing of urea and hoeing may also be done. Sowing of late sown sugarcane crop after harvesting of wheat, should be completed in this month. Upper 1/3rd to 1/2nd part of sugarcane should be used as seed for sowing. Seeds should be kept in water for 24 hr before seed treatment because it increases the germination. For seed treatment, solution of 1gram Carbendazim 50% in 1 liter of water should be used.
